Combining elements from william faulkners novel sanctuary, its sequel requiem for a nun, and a stage adaptation of requiem for a nun by ruth ford, director tony richardsons film is set in 1920s mississippi and recounts the story of temple drake, a young, lustful white woman who falls for a man who rapes her, only to marry another when she is told that her lover has died. The film, based on the william faulkner novels sanctuary and requiem for a nun, is about the black maid of a white woman who kills the latters newborn in order to give her employer a way out of a predicament, and then faces the death penalty.
